Montgomery Little Bears

Licensed Center · Montgomery, Montgomery County, TX · Operation No. 1534898

Montgomery Little Bears holds a Full Permit issued September 19, 2014. In the state's 60-month public window it has 12 inspections on record with 4 cited deficiencies. The records below are republished verbatim from the Texas HHSC database.

Deficiency records
July 17, 2025 Standard § 746.5101(a) - Annual Fire Inspection - Before Initial Permit Issued and Every 12 Months
High
Verbatim from the agency record
The current fire inspection expired on 06/23/24.
Corrected: August 1, 2025
November 16, 2022 Standard § 746.3407 - Maintenance of Building, Grounds and Equipment
Medium High
Verbatim from the agency record
Febreeze spray and diaper cream were accessible to children in the restroom of the toddler classroom. Trash in this bathroom was also not covered. Note: This was corrected during the inspection when the caregiver placed lid on the trash can and moved the Febreeze and diaper cream out of reach of children. Several of the classrooms have chipped paint on the doors and walls.
Corrected: November 30, 2022
April 8, 2022 Standard § 746.1201(1) - Responsibilities of Employees and Caregivers -Demonstrate Competency, Good Judgment, Self-control
High
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on the information gathered a teacher did not use good judgement when when she yanked a child up by the arm causing an elbow diffusion per video.
Corrected: June 10, 2022
November 22, 2021 Standard § 746.5307(a) - Inspect Fire Extinguishers Monthly
Medium High
Verbatim from the agency record
The fire extinguishers have not been checked monthly.
Corrected: December 10, 2021
